The culture of samba music

Samba music is very diverse and it's difficult to define. It is the result of a long simmering mix of heritage from the Portuguese songs, African rhythms, and the fast paced Indian ceremony meeting global influences. In the beginning it was played only with drums and other bass beat instruments, but later the acoustic guitar and the small Brazilian guitar cavaquinho was added.


There exist many different types of samba rhythms and samba dances. Samba is on the whole a musical composition made with a syncopated and binary rhythm. In addition to this basic samba rhythm, all types of samba are put together.
